说明:  Author: David Sedarsky Summary: MatLab GUI for interface tracking and edge velocity determination MATLAB Release: R14SP2 Required Products: Image Processing Toolbox Description: Itrac works on image pairs taken at times T1 and T2, and tracks the motion of features in the images selected using thresholding and edge detection. Two sample image pairs (LIF images of OH in a turbulent flame) are included in the archive. Some of the work that led me to develop Itrac is detailed here: http://www.opticsinfobase.org/abstract.cfm?URI=ol-31-7-906

Itrac: A MatLab GUI for interface tracking and velocity determination written by David Sedarsky (david.sedarsky@forbrf.lth.se) Version 1.0 Released: Oct. 14th, 2005 Installation: Extract the Itrac archive to a folder on your matlab path or use the 'addpath [Itrac folder] -end' command to append a new folder to your matlab path. Quick Start: From the MatLab command line type: Itrac choose 'File->Select Base Image' and select an image file. choose 'File->Select Input Image' and select a second image file. choose 'Vectors->Correlate: generate vectors' When this calculation finishes all options should be available. You can save your results, or explore the various display and diagnostic options available in the menus. Two formats are supported for saving files-- Itrac runfile (.mat) or human readable Excel (.xls) format. Note: to load a .xls file, the file must adhere to the Itrac format for .xls files.
